关系型数据库是现代信息系统的核心,它通过表格形式存储数据,每个表由行和列组成。这种结构使得数据之间的关系清晰明确,便于管理和查询。

AI绘图,仅供参考
SQL(Structured Query Language)是一种用于与关系型数据库交互的编程语言。它允许用户执行各种操作,如查询、插入、更新和删除数据。掌握SQL是管理数据库的关键技能。
查询是SQL中最常见的操作之一。使用SELECT语句可以从一个或多个表中提取数据。例如,SELECT FROM users会返回users表中的所有记录。合理使用WHERE子句可以过滤出符合条件的数据。
连接(JOIN)操作用于合并多个表的数据。当不同表之间存在关联时,JOIN可以帮助用户获取更全面的信息。常见的连接类型包括内连接、左连接和右连接。
除了基本查询,SQL还支持聚合函数,如COUNT、SUM、AVG等,用于对数据进行统计分析。这些函数在生成报表或进行数据分析时非常有用。
数据库设计是确保系统高效运行的基础。合理的表结构、主键和外键设置能够避免数据冗余,提高查询效率,并保证数据的一致性。